参数函数怎么写

提问者:用户CVBUO 更新时间:2024-12-27 21:14:12 阅读时间: 2分钟

最佳答案

参数函数是编程中常用的一种函数形式,它通过接收外部传入的参数来实现不同功能。本文将详细介绍如何编写参数函数,并分享一些实用的技巧。 首先,我们需要明确什么是参数函数。参数函数指的是在函数内部可以接收一个或多个参数的函数。这些参数作为函数执行过程中需要的数据,使得函数能够处理更加灵活多变的情况。以下是编写参数函数的基本步骤:

  1. 确定函数功能:在编写参数函数之前,首先要明确函数需要实现的功能。
  2. 定义函数名:根据函数的功能,为其起一个具有描述性的名字。
  3. 声明参数:在函数内部声明需要接收的参数,参数之间用逗号隔开。
  4. 编写函数体:根据函数功能,使用参数编写函数内部的处理逻辑。
  5. 返回结果:根据函数功能,返回相应的计算结果或处理结果。 下面是一个简单的参数函数示例:
def add(a, b):
    """这是一个加法函数,接收两个参数,返回它们的和"""
    result = a + b
    return result

c = add(3, 4)
print(c)  ## 输出结果为7

在实际编程过程中,我们还可以使用以下技巧来提高参数函数的编写效率:

  1. 默认参数:可以为函数设置默认参数,这样在调用函数时可以省略一些参数,从而简化函数调用。
  2. 可变参数:使用*args和**kwargs可以接收任意数量的位置参数和关键字参数,使函数具有更高的灵活性。
  3. 类型检查:在函数内部对传入的参数进行类型检查,确保参数类型正确,提高程序的健壮性。
  4. 文档字符串:为函数编写清晰的文档字符串,说明函数的功能、参数和返回值,方便他人阅读和使用。 总结,编写参数函数是编程中的基础技能,通过掌握以上方法和技巧,我们可以编写出更加灵活、高效和易于维护的代码。
大家都在看
发布时间:2024-12-20
在数字化时代,众多软件工具可以帮助我们更好地理解和处理数学函数。本文将推荐几款实用的函数处理软件,并简要介绍其功能特点。首先,对于初学者来说,GeoGebra是一款不可多得的函数处理工具。它支持图形、代数和表格等多种方式来探索函数,用户界。
发布时间:2024-12-20
在日常的数据处理和分析中,SUM函数是一个经常被使用的工具,它能够快速地计算一系列数值的总和。本文将详细介绍如何在不同的环境中输入和使用SUM函数。首先,SUM函数主要用于Excel和类似的电子表格程序中,用于对指定的单元格范围内的数值进。
发布时间:2024-12-20
在日常的数据处理中,我们经常需要从一系列日期中找出最大值,即最晚的日期。在Excel和大多数编程语言中,MAX函数是实现这一目标的高效工具。本文将详细介绍如何使用MAX函数来取数据集中的最大日期。首先,让我们了解MAX函数的基本原理。MA。
发布时间:2024-12-20
在日常工作中,我们常常需要处理销售数据,尤其是需要编写函数来计算销售金额。本文将详细介绍如何编写一个简单的销售金额表格函数,并以Excel VBA和Python为例进行说明。总结来说,编写销售金额表格函数主要包括以下几个步骤:确定计算逻辑。
发布时间:2024-12-20
turtle是Python中的一个绘图库,通过模拟海龟移动来绘制图形。其中,write函数是turtle库中的一个重要函数,用于在图形界面中写入文本。本文将详细介绍如何使用turtle的write函数。总结来说,write函数的基本用法包。
发布时间:2024-12-20
tuple函数在Python中是一个非常有用的内置函数,它可以将各种数据类型转换成不可变的元组类型。简单来说,tuple函数的主要效果是创建一个不可变的序列,这对于需要确保数据不可变性的场景尤为适用。在Python中,元组是一种常用的数据。
发布时间:2024-12-20
在编程中,插入函数是一种常见的数据处理方式,尤其在排序算法中尤为突出。本文将详细介绍如何操作一个简单的插入函数。首先,我们需要理解插入函数的基本概念和用途。简单插入函数的核心思想是将一个数据元素插入到已经排序好的序列中,从而得到一个新的有。
发布时间:2024-12-20
在Matlab编程中,嵌套函数是一种常见的结构,它允许在一个函数内部定义另一个函数。这种结构有助于组织代码,使得代码更模块化,便于理解和维护。本文将详细介绍如何在Matlab中实现嵌套函数。总结来说,嵌套函数的使用有以下几个要点:函数内部。
发布时间:2024-12-20
在日常编程和数据处理中,日期和时间的管理是不可或缺的。函数作为处理日期和时间的有效工具,能够帮助我们便捷地表示和操作日期。本文将总结几种常见的日期函数表示方法,并详细描述它们的使用方式。首先,大多数编程语言都内置了日期和时间库,如Pyth。
发布时间:2024-12-14
在数学分析中,含有参数的函数是一类非常重要的函数形式。这类函数的导数,即所谓的“含有参数函数的导数”,为我们研究变量间的依赖关系提供了有力的工具。简单来说,含有参数函数的导数是指当一个函数中的变量依赖于另一个参数时,我们对该函数关于这个参。
发布时间:2024-12-14
在数学分析中,参数函数是一种常见的函数形式,它由一个或多个参数表示。求解参数函数的导数对于理解函数的几何意义和解决实际问题具有重要意义。参数函数的导数求解主要依赖于链式法则。链式法则是一个用于复合函数求导的法则,当函数可以表示为其他函数复。
发布时间:2024-12-14
在Oracle数据库中,定义参数函数返回值是构建高效、可复用函数的重要步骤。本文将详细介绍如何在Oracle中定义参数函数的返回值,确保函数既能满足业务需求,又具备良好的性能。首先,我们需要了解在Oracle中定义函数返回值的基本概念。O。
发布时间:2024-12-10 19:26
深圳火车站到地铁岗厦开车大约需要约27分钟,16.2公里,打车约47元1地铁4号线(龙华线)地铁10号线(坂田线)34分钟 · 12公里 · 步行476米 · 花费4.0元2地铁4号线(龙华线)地铁1号线(罗宝线)36分钟 · 10公里。
发布时间:2024-10-27 14:21
意思是:(人们)可以远远地观赏(莲),而不可轻易地玩弄它啊。出自:宋 周敦颐《爱莲说》原文选段:予独爱莲之出淤泥而不染,濯清涟而不妖,中通外直,不蔓不枝,香远益清,亭亭净植,可远观而不可亵玩焉。释义:我唯独喜爱莲花从积存的淤泥中长出却不被污。
发布时间:2024-12-10 17:57
估计也就半个小时以内吧。公交线路:地铁10号线,全程约10.6公里1、从陕西南路站版4号出入...步行约710米,到达上权海图书馆站2、乘坐地铁10号线,经过8站, 到达虹桥1号航站楼站;虹桥站每天6点左右开始售票。地铁10号线每天5:3。
发布时间:2024-12-12 06:15
天津地铁五号线,是天津地铁线路之一,属于天津轨道交通。是天津市快速轨道交通网中的南北线,工程总投资179.7亿元,北起北辰区双街停车场,南至南开区动物园,线路正线长度29.6公里,沿线经过北辰区、河北区、河东区、河西区、南开区等行政区,全。
发布时间:2024-10-31 13:00
王者荣耀输入法变小了可以去调整,打开设置里面可以调整输入法键位的大小,找到局内文字输入法,可以自己切换输入法的位置和透明度,很多玩家喜欢透明度暗一点,这样计算打字也就轻松看到局内的战况,不会因为打字而被对面偷袭或者是击杀。
发布时间:2024-10-30 01:08
男性和女性的区别是很大的,由于性激素分泌存在着一定的差异,所以男性和女性在身体上,也会表现出不同的特征,一般情况讲男性是长胡子的,但是如果女性由于雄性激素分。
发布时间:2024-12-11 22:49
武汉地铁3号线是武汉首条过汉江的地铁线路,起于蔡甸区的文岭,经全力三路转向武汉经济开发区,沿东风大道、龙阳大道由南向北走行,经过王家湾,过汉江,进入汉口地区,经过宗关、王家墩CBD、菱角湖,由长江日报路转向建设大道及其延长线,经过香港路、二。
发布时间:2024-12-10 01:17
截至2020年11月,杭州地铁运营线路共5条,分别为:杭州地铁1号线、杭州地铁2号线、杭州地铁4号线、杭州地铁5号线、杭州地铁16号线。 共设车站120座(换乘站不重复统计),换乘车站13座。运营里程共计206千米。(6)杭州地铁31号线路。
发布时间:2024-10-31 00:52
减肥对于女性来说,永远是最为关心的事情,有些女性为了减肥,采用了很多种的减肥方法,但是效果都是非常一般的,其实想要减肥不反弹,一定要采取正确的科学的健康的减。
发布时间:2024-12-11 21:39
我在地铁公司有上层朋友。你如果没有更好的工作,在这里当正式员工干着也不错,加六金、包一餐、年金......但单靠这点收入 娶媳妇肯定欠缺了许多。是不是啊 兄弟?。